인메모리 분석을 통한 비즈니스 인텔리전스의 개선

데이터 중심 비즈니스의 새로운 시대에 인메모리 분석이 조직의 경쟁력 창출에 어떤 도움이 되는지 알아 봅니다.

인메모리 분석을 통해 수월한 데이터 접근:

  • 분석 속도를 높이기 위해 시스템 메모리에 데이터 저장

  • 더 많은 데이터를 더 빠르게 처리하여 예측 분석 지원

  • 비즈니스 또는 소매 데이터에서 실시간 패턴 식별

author-image

기준

인메모리 분석이란?

오늘날 데이터는 어디에나 있습니다. 데이터의 규모, 속도와 다양성의 증가 추세는 모두의 기대를 뛰어넘는 수준입니다. 앞서가는 수많은 브랜드들은 이미 데이터 분석을 활용해 기존의 비즈니스 인텔리전스를 뛰어넘어 실시간 분석으로 전환함으로써 효율 증대, 위험 회피, 고객 맞춤형 제품을 통한 수익 향상을 도모했습니다. 분석 솔루션으로 데이터의 가치를 빠르게 활용하지 못하는 비즈니스는 경쟁력이 크게 약해질 수 있습니다.

속도는 분석에 기반한 의사 결정을 지원할 수 있는 IT 인프라의 핵심 요건입니다. 의사 결정 지원 솔루션의 비즈니스 가치는 보통 기존 솔루션보다 최소 천 배 이상 빠르게 결과를 제공할 수 있는지의 여부에 달려있습니다. 이렇게 높은 목표를 달성하려면 처리에 관한 새로운 접근 방식, 즉 인메모리 컴퓨팅이 필요합니다.

인메모리 컴퓨팅의 개념은 단순합니다. 데이터 처리에 관한 기존의 접근 방식의 경우, 데이터는 시스템 또는 네트워크에 연결된 하드 디스크에 위치합니다. 이를 필요에 따라 로컬 시스템 메모리(RAM)으로 호출하고 여기에서 다시 CPU로 옮깁니다. 디스크에 있는 데이터를 검색하는 데 오랜 시간이 소요될 경우 병목 현상이 발생할 수 있습니다.

인메모리 컴퓨팅이 있으면 데이터가 시스템 메모리에 직접 저장됩니다. 이러한 아키텍처 접근 방식은 디스크의 데이터 검색 시간을 없애고 CPU와 더 가까운 거리에서 왕복하게 함으로써 지연 시간을 크게 줄여줍니다. 오늘날 인메모리 컴퓨팅은 고가의 DRAM 메모리에 의존하므로 대용량 데이터의 경우 비용 효율적이지 않습니다. 그러나 발전하고 있는 영구 메모리 기술은 고용량, 경제성 및 데이터 지속성을 거의 DRAM 수준에 버금가는 성능과 결합하여 솔루션을 제공합니다.

인메모리 분석에는 소프트웨어의 성능을 높여주는 두 가지 주요 기술 구성 요소가 있습니다.

열 데이터 스토리지: 인메모리 분석 데이터는 기존의 2차원 데이터 구조(행 및 열) 대신 1차원 선형 구조를 갖습니다.

대규모 병렬 처리: 인메모리 분석은 액세스 대기 시간이 줄어들면 데이터를 자유롭게 작동할 수 있는 멀티 코어, 멀티 스레드 프로세서 기능을 최대한 활용합니다.

성숙되어 가는 비즈니스 인텔리전스 포트폴리오

비즈니스 분석은 여러 IT 이니셔티브와 마찬가지로, 조직이 솔루션 제공에 관한 경험과 운영 성숙도를 확보할수록 그 가치가 더욱 커질 수 있습니다. 현황 및 진단 분석과 같은 기존의 전통적인 접근 방식은 비즈니스에 이미 발생한 일, 즉 “어디로 가야할지”가 아닌 “어디에 있었는지”를 알려줍니다.

성숙도의 다음 단계에 있는 예측 분석은 앞을 내다봅니다. 이를 통해 의사 결정에 관한 경험적 접근 방식이 규율과 데이터에 바탕을 둔 방식으로 바뀌게 됩니다. 또한, 예측 분석은 실시간으로 작동합니다. 분석의 범위는 예를 들어 어떤 팔레트를 어떤 컨테이너에 적재할 것인지와 같은 낮은 단계의 의사 결정을 끊임없이 내리는 현장 인력으로 확장되기도 합니다.

이처럼 소소한 의사 결정의 경우 각각의 중요도는 그렇게 높지 않지만, 이것이 누적되면 비용 회피 또는 수익 증대를 통해 수익에 큰 차이를 만들어낼 수 있습니다. 시간이 경과하면 비즈니스는 예측 분석을 통해 현재의 수동 프로세스를 자동화하여 '컴퓨터와 같은 속도'로 움직일 수 있게 될 것입니다.

성숙도 모델의 후반 단계에 위치한 처방 분석은 보다 큰 단위의 시간 척도를 바탕으로 가상 시나리오를 탐색하고 가능한 결과를 예상합니다. 처방 분석은 새로운 소매점에 최적의 위치가 어디인지 등을 결정하는 데 사용할 수 있습니다.

이러한 미래 전망 접근 방식은 모두 조직 내 데이터(때로는 트랜잭션 데이터를 포함)를 활용할 뿐만 아니라 다른 수집자로부터 얻을 수 있는 다양한 형식의 데이터를 이용합니다.

인메모리 분석 솔루션은 기존의 데이터 웨어하우스를 완전히 대체하지는 못할 수 있지만 조직의 전체 의사 결정 지원 능력을 향상시키는 데는 도움이 될 수 있습니다. 먼저 인메모리 분석으로 시작한 다음 비즈니스 플랫폼을 대규모로 재구성하는 것도 가능합니다.

분석의 비즈니스 가치

비즈니스 가치가 있는 데이터 소스는 공장 센서, 다수의 매장 채널, 소셜 미디어, 기상 위성, 타사 피드 등 헤아릴 수 없을 정도로 많습니다. 스마트 시티나 사물 인터넷 등의 새로운 발전으로 인해 데이터 분량은 더욱 늘어만 가고 있습니다. 기업이 경쟁력을 유지하려면 이러한 데이터를 무시해서는 안 됩니다. 이를 적절히 분석할 경우 성공할 가능성이 높은 상향 판매를 예측하여 판매량을 늘리고 스마트한 경로 및 재고 관리로 유통 비용을 절감하며 제조 비용을 절감하고 정밀한 근본 원인 분석으로 품질을 개선하는 등 가능한 일들은 그야말로 끝이 없습니다.

이처럼 넘쳐나는 데이터로부터 유용한 정보를 추출하는 간단한 방법은 이미 일어난 일에서 패턴을 찾아내는 것입니다. 고객 경험을 개선하고 멀웨어의 악용이나 신용 카드의 도용을 막기 위해 실시간 결과가 필요한 경우도 있습니다.

분석의 도입을 가로막던 장벽이 무너지고 있습니다. 모든 대형 IT 공급업체가 분석 솔루션을 제공하며 이중에는 수직 솔루션도 많습니다. 정교한 분석을 사용하고 지원하는 데 필요한 기술 집합을 갖추고 있는 데이터 과학자는 점점 많아지고 있습니다. 또한 수많은 기업이 단순한 인터페이스와 빌트-인 알고리즘을 통해 분석 사용을 '민주화'하기 위해 노력 중입니다. 탄탄한 비즈니스 사례와 함께, 분석 결과가 공개되는 경우, 자금 조달이 더 용이합니다.

핵심은 분석에 확실한 비즈니스 가치가 있다는 점입니다. 수많은 브랜드에서 이미 인메모리 분석을 사용해 매출을 늘리고 비용을 절감하고 있습니다. 이러한 운영상 이점을 추구하지 않는 이들은 경쟁에서 뒤쳐질 위험이 있습니다.

분석의 실제

인메모리 분석은 판도를 바꿔 놓을 검증된 기술로서 제조, 공급망 관리, HR, 마케팅, 유통, 재무 등 비즈니스 및 조직 관리의 모든 측면에 크나큰 영향력을 가지고 있습니다.

여러 조직에서 인메모리 분석이 갖는 주된 장점은 방대한 양의 데이터를 충분히 빠른 속도로 처리하여 얻어낸 인사이트를 활용해 차이를 만들어낼 수 있는 능력에 있습니다. 핵심 사용 사례 중 하나는 대량의 데이터를 활용한 패턴 인식입니다. 예를 들어 IRS*는 실수 혹은 문제의 패턴을 인식하기 위해 세금 환급금의 처리 과정을 분석합니다. 그 결과, 개입을 통해 IRS에서 실수로 수억 달러를 환급하는 일을 막을 수 있었습니다.

예측 분석은 아마도 가장 유용한 인메모리 기술의 활용도일 것입니다. UPS*에서는 배송 운영에 예측 모델을 적용한 결과, 주행 거리를 단축시켜 비용을 절감하고 기업의 전체 탄소 배출량을 줄이고 있습니다.

예측 분석은 유통 분야에서 특히 효과적입니다. 예컨대, 유통 업체에서는 타겟 마케팅 캠페인을 진행하는 인메모리 분석 프로젝트를 시작해 비용 절감 효과를 얻을 수 있습니다. 대부분의 산업 분야에서 이러한 접근 방식으로 혜택을 얻을 수 있습니다.

시작을 위한 단계별 가이드

인메모리 분석의 시작을 위한 5단계 프로세스를 소개합니다.

  1. 애로사항을 파악합니다. 사업부 리더와 상의하여 기존 시스템으로는 해결하기 어렵거나 불가능한 애로사항의 목록을 작성합니다. 기존의 전략과 일치하면서도 새로운 인사이트를 제공할 수 있으며 IT 조직의 기술 역량 범위에 있고 명확한 비즈니스 사례가 있는 항목을 기준으로 목록의 우선순위를 정합니다. 몇 번의 반복을 통해 목표와 이를 달성하기 위한 리소스를 명확히 규정한 목록을 완성합니다.
  2. 시중에 나와 있는 분석 솔루션을 조사하고 숙지하십시오. 이러한 정보를 감안하여 현재의 인프라를 평가합니다. 분석할 데이터의 출처가 어디인지, 소유자는 누구인지, 데이터 품질과 보안을 보장하기 위해 필요한 수단이 무엇인지 알고 있는 것이 중요합니다.
  3. 팀에 필요한 기술을 파악하고 양성합니다. 새 인재를 고용하거나 필요한 경우 일부 업무를 아웃소싱합니다. 새 직원은 요구 사항과 일치하는 기술 집합을 가진 경우가 많을 것입니다.
  4. 현재의 기술 그 이상의 기술 요구 사항을 설정합니다. 인메모리 분석에는 컴퓨팅, 스토리지, 네트워킹 인프라를 포함한 최신 하드웨어가 필요합니다. 또한 원하는 결과를 얻기 위해 어떤 분석 쿼리와 알고리즘을 생성해야 할지 결정하고 그러한 결과를 흡인력 있게 제시할 방법을 정해야 합니다. 풍부한 옵션이 존재하므로 소프트웨어를 위한 독점 및 오픈 소스 솔루션을 모색합니다.
  5. 최종 사용 사례. 또는 프로젝트를 만듭니다. 어떤 데이터를 사용할지 결정하고 데이터 흐름을 계획합니다. 그런 다음 운영 환경에 적용할 버전을 개발하기 위한 테스트 환경을 만드십시오.

분석의 인텔: 하드웨어와 그 이상

인텔은 증가하는 워크로드에 따라 확장할 수 있는 상당한 기능과 함께 업계에서 가장 광범위한 인메모리 분석용 플랫폼을 제공합니다. 확장을 통해 실시간, 인메로리 데이터베이스, Spark* 배포 확장, 고성능 컴퓨팅(HPC) 및 머신 러닝 등 다양한 분석 워크로드를 지원할 수 있습니다. 컴퓨팅, 스토리지, 메모리, 패브릭, 네트워킹 기술 등을 결합하여 함께 원활하게 작동하도록 최적화함으로써 부분의 합을 능가하는 전체를 완성합니다.

결과적으로 빌트인 보안 기능을 갖춘 유연한 인프라를 통해 최신 요구 사항을 만족하면서도 미래를 위해 견고하고 믿을 수 있는 기반을 형성하는 데 필요한 고성능을 제공합니다.

인텔® 아키텍처는 인프라 전반의 일관된 기준, 향후 분석 이니셔티브 확장을 위한 예측 가능한 경로 및 다양한 제품군을 IT 조직에 제공하므로 여러 아키텍처에 대한 지원이 필요 없습니다. 또한 개발자에게 일관된 소프트웨어 프로그래밍 모델을 제공하므로 개발자가 성능 및 기능 향상에 집중할 수 있습니다.

인텔® 아키텍처는 하드웨어 및 소프트웨어 파트너로 구성된 풍부한 에코시스템에서 지원됩니다. 인텔은 이러한 파트너가 제품 성능을 인텔® 아키텍처에 맞춰 최적화할 수 있도록 이들과 계속해서 적극적으로 협력하고 있습니다.

인텔을 분석 파트너로 사용하는 조직은 오픈 소스 소프트웨어 플랫폼 또는 SAS, SAP, Oracle, IBM, Microsoft를 비롯한 업계 최고의 상용 플랫폼 중 하나를 융통성 있게 선택할 수 있습니다.

또한 인텔은 여러 성공 사례를 바탕으로 인메모리 분석 이니셔티브를 성공적으로 구현하는 데 무엇이 필요한지에 대한 풍부한 정보를 보유하고 있습니다.

인텔은 주로 프로세서로 유명하며, 많은 사람들에게 인텔® Xeon® 프로세서 스케일러블 제품군은 인메모리 분석과 동의어로 쓰일 정도입니다. 전체적인 이야기는 훨씬 더 광범위하고 살펴볼 가치가 충분합니다. 여기를 클릭하여 인텔이 귀사의 인메모리 분석 전략 개발에 어떻게 도움이 되는지 자세히 알아보십시오.